 The Beautiful Lawn Sprinkler by Howard Nemerov 
						What gives it power makes it change its mindAt each extreme, and lean its rising rain
 Down low, first one and then the other way;
 In which exchange humility and pride
 Reverse, forgive, arise, and die again,
 Wherefore it holds at both ends of the day
 The rainbow in its scattering grains of spray.
